The image depicts a dense thorny bush or shrub, identified as Thorn Acacia (Acacia ehrenbergiana) by the caption. The plant's dry fruits are prominently visible on its branches.
**Visual Description**
* The bush is covered with numerous long, thin, and sharp thorns that protrude in various directions.
* Small green leaves are scattered throughout the bush, adding a touch of color to the otherwise brownish hue.
* The dry fruits, likely pods or seedpods, are elongated and reddish-brown in color, hanging from the branches.
**Context**
The image was taken on June 10, 2016, in an area known as Jebel Al-Nakhsh (Khashm an Nakhsh) in south-western Qatar. The location is likely a natural or semi-natural setting, given the presence of wild vegetation like the Thorn Acacia.
